8 large jalapeños 4 oz cream cheese, softened 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ese 1/2 cup panko breadcrumbs 1 tsp garlic powder 1/2 tsp smoked paprika Salt and pepper to taste 2 cups BBQ sauce (store
bought or homemade)
Instructions
Preheat the grill or stovetop griddle to medium heat.
Cut jalapeños in half lengthwise, remove seeds and membranes, and set aside.
In a bowl, mix together softened cream cheese, shredded cheddar cheese, panko breadcrumbs,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per.
Stuff each jalapeño half with the cheese mixture and press gently to seal.
Grill or pan fry the stuffed jalapeños for 3 4 minutes on each side until golden brown and the cheese is melted.
Serve immediately with smoky BBQ sauce on the side.

Notes
Be careful when handling jalapeños, as the oils can cause a burning sensation on your skin and eyes. Wash your hands thoroughly after cutting them.
